Instructions
Prepare the bacon weave
Lay out half the bacon strips vertically on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Weave remaining strips horizontally to form a lattice.
Pro tip: Ensure the bacon weave is tight and even to hold the filling securely.
Mix the meat filling
In a large bowl, combine the ground beef, pork, cheese, smoked pa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per until well mixed.
Pro tip: Do not overwork the meat mixture, as it can become tough.
Form the meat log
Shape the meat mixture into a log about 25 cm (10 inches) long and place it in the centre of the bacon weave.
Wrap the meat log
Carefully wrap the bacon weave around the meat log, sealing the edges by overlapping the bacon strips.
Pro tip: Use toothpicks to secure any loose ends.
Preheat the smoker
Preheat your smoker to 110°C (225°F) and add your preferred wood chips for smoking.
Pro tip: Hickory or applewood chips work well for a balanced smoky flavour.
Smoke the bacon bomb
Place the bacon-wrapped meat log on the smoker and cook for about 2 hours, or until the internal temperature reaches 70°C (160°F).
Pro tip: Use a meat thermometer for accuracy.
Apply the glaze
In the last 15 minutes of cooking, brush the BBQ sauce mixed with honey over the bacon bomb for a glossy finish.
Pro tip: Apply the glaze in layers to build up a rich flavour.
Rest the bomb
Remove the bacon bomb from the smoker and let it rest for 10 minutes before slicing.
Pro tip: Resting helps redistribute the juices for a more tender bite.
Tips & Tricks
- Choose thick-cut bacon for a sturdier wrap.
- Use a meat thermometer to ensure perfect doneness.
- Let the bomb rest for juicy, flavourful slices.
Frequently Asked Questions
What is a smoked bacon bomb?
A smoked bacon bomb is a BBQ dish made of ground meat, cheese, and spices wrapped in a weave of bacon and smoked until cooked.
How long does it take to smoke a bacon bomb?
It takes about 2 hours to smoke a bacon bomb at 110°C (225°F) until the internal temperature reaches 70°C (160°F).
What wood chips are best for smoking bacon bomb?
Hickory and applewood chips are great choices for smoking a bacon bomb, providing a balanced and rich smoky flavour.
Can I make a bacon bomb 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are it a day in advance, wrap it tightly, and refrigerate. Reheat before serving.
How many calories are in a serving of smoked bacon bomb?
A serving of smoked bacon bomb contains approximately 620 calories.
What temperature should a bacon bomb reach internally?
The internal temperature should reach 70°C (160°F) to ensure the meat is fully cooked.
